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ology 11.5 Plasmids as Cloning Vectors Useful Properties of Plasmids as Cloning Vectors 1. Small size, easy to isolate and manipulate 2. Independent origin of replication, independently from direct chromosomal control独立复制起点 3. Multiple copy number, making amplification of DNA possible多拷贝数 4. Selectable markers, easy to detect and select the plasmid-containing clones选择性标记

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ology Plasmids pBR322 direction of DNA replication from the origin 1.Relatively small, 4361bp 2.20-30 copies per cell; can be amplified to 1000-3000 copies per cell by inhibiting protein synthesis; 3. 10kb foreign DNA can be inserted; 4. Single cleavage sites for various restriction enzymes; 5. Ampicillin resistance and tetracycline resistance

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ology Cloning with plasmid pBR322 Insertion of foreign DNA causes inactivation of the tetracycline resistance gene (insertional inactivation)

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ology 11.6 Hosts for Cloning Vectors Ideal hosts should be • Capable of rapid growth in inexpensive medium • Nonpathogenic • Capable of incorporating DNA • Genetically stable in culture • Equipped with appropriate enzymes to allow replication of the vector Escherichia coli, Bacillus subtilis, Saccharomyces cerevisiae

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ology Transfection转染 Introduction of DNA into mammalian cells is called transfection • Originally done through phagocytosis of DNA by host cell • Can also be done using • Microinjection • Electroporation • Gene gun

Chen Feng, Lecture of Microbiology 11.7 Shuttle Vectors and Expression Vectors Shuttle vectors: vectors that are stably maintained in two or more unrelated host organisms (e.g., E. coli and B. subtilis or E. coli and yeast) 穿梭载体 • Bacterial plasmid engineered to function in eukaryotes • Add a eukaryotic origin of replication • Add a centromere recognition sequence
